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Englewood
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Upfront Payment Scam
Scammer demands 50%+ deposit in cash or gift cards, starts shoddy work, then vanishes.
Bait-and-Switch Parts
Quotes low for repair, then says expensive parts needed or full replacement—charges triple.
Rigged Door Trick
Tamper with springs or opener to 'break' it, charge premium to 'fix' what they broke.
Phantom Emergency
Calls or shows up claiming immediate danger (e.g., 'spring will explode'), hikes rates for after-hours.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Ask for a certificate of insurance (liability and workers' comp). Call the insurer directly to confirm it's active and covers Englewood jobs.
Licensing
Check licenses on the Florida DBPR website or call Sarasota County Building Department at (941) 861-5000. Ensure they hold an active contractor license for repairs or installations.
References
Request 3 recent local references from Englewood or Sarasota County. Contact them to verify quality, pricing, and reliability.
